Three photo series in one exhibition "May"

12/05/2023

The emotionally rich story told through the black and white handcrafted photography series "Silver Lining," the surreal experience of landscapes with Tom Hricko's "Light of Illusion" photography series, and Pham Tuan Ngoc's "Eternal Flow" cyanotype on Vietnamese silk are all on display at the May exhibition.

Photography has always been an art form that creates ample space for imagination, exploration, and emotion. "May" signifies the month of May, the vibrant summer season, the fiery red blossoms of the flamboyant tree, and the buzzing of cicadas. Amidst these sounds, to refresh and soothe your soul, the May exhibition by Noirfoto was created.

The May exhibition showcases 44 diverse photographic artworks, unique in technique and filled with rich stories and emotions, from five photographers: Pham Tuan Ngoc, Truong Cao Hoang, Nguyen Thanh Dung, Tom Hricko (USA), and Couderc Jean-françois (France).

The May exhibition, created by Noirfoto, is taking place within the framework of Photo Hanoi'23 - the first international photography biennial in Vietnam, initiated by the French Institute in Vietnam and sponsored by the Hanoi People's Committee. Each series of photographs in the exhibition takes viewers through different emotional states, showcasing both contrast and harmony in nature. Specifically, the three series of photographs in the May exhibition are: Silver Lining, Light of Illusion, and Eternal Flow.

With three diverse photo collections, unique in technique and telling many emotional stories, yet all aiming towards a common goal: to celebrate photography as a distinctive, interesting, and highly potential art form for exploration and creativity.

Speaking to Travellive, photographer Truong Cao Hoang said: "Nature remains the dominant theme in the photographs. Some works may appear desolate at first glance, but they possess a life of their own, sometimes creating something surreal and abstract."

Silver Lining is a series of black-and-white photographs on silver gelatin, shot on film by the team of artists and developed manually in Noirfoto's darkroom. Silver Lining is symbolic, implying the connection between photographers, manual developing experts, and photography enthusiasts, as well as optimism that the art of handcrafted photography will continue to thrive with its inherent aesthetic values.

Over 20 works from 5 artists in the Silver Lining series, all shot in black and white, manually developed, and telling different stories about nature with its gentle yet timeless beauty. Consistent in their medium, the works, encompassing a range of emotions, are presented to the audience like a harmonious symphony, providing a smooth and continuous experience with a unique visual beauty in the age of digital photography.

Light of Illusion is a series of works by Tom Hricko, featuring color dots printed on photographic paper. It includes works created over many years, spanning from the ancient city of Hue, the beaches of Vung Tau, and the suburbs of New Haven, USA, by American art photographer and educator Tom Hricko. He loves Vietnam and has lived and worked there since 1994. With over 40 years of experience in art photography, Tom Hricko proudly presents this unique collection at the May exhibition.

After 40 years of practicing artistic photography, Tom Hricko shares his lifelong perspective: “Photography is a process that allows me to extract an image from accepted or accepted reality and transform that image into an embodiment of another, perhaps parallel, reality. Aspects of the photographic process that enable this are optical applications and manipulations, light, filters, color, tonality, paper or other supporting conditions, and size, among other unlisted variables. The result is a physical object that gives us the opportunity to glimpse a new and separate reality.”

Eternal Flow is a series of works by Pham Tuan Ngoc, created using the traditional Vietnamese technique of cyanotype printing on silk. It depicts different forms of water to tell the story of the earth's most fundamental, ancient, and important element, as well as the story of love.

Cyanotype and silk both harmonize with water. Cyanotype not only resembles water in its blue color, but the images created with this material are also formed in water. And although in painting, silk is primarily stretched on a frame to become "stiff" and static, the silk in these works is treated to be thin, light, soft, smooth, delicate, flexible, and "free" like water.

"Other works often focus on 'What,' but this exhibition focuses on 'How' and understanding 'Why.' Some people only care about photographing the content, but art photography doesn't photograph content; it expresses ideas. When you create a work of art, it evokes many different emotions," said photographer Pham Tuan Ngoc.

With its three collections, Silver Lining, Eternal Flow, and Light of Illusion, Noirfoto takes viewers through moments of connection between humanity and nature, showcasing both contrast and harmony, allowing each person to immerse themselves more deeply in those moments.

Through the May exhibition, Noirfoto hopes to bring new emotions to the photography-loving community, while affirming the role and classic aesthetic value of art photography and handcrafted photography in the digital age. Within the framework of the May exhibition program, Noirfoto also offers other interesting photography events for the art-loving community such as: Panel discussions, Artist talks, Cyanotype Workshop, Photowalk, Workshop...

The May exhibition, open to the public, will take place at Hanoi Studio Gallery, 23-25 ​​Mac Dinh Chi Street, Truc Bach Ward, Ba Dinh District, Hanoi, from May 7th to May 21st, 2023.
